職校期末總結

職校期末總結 篇1

一、提高認識,統一思想

提前摸排,對“目標學生”進行學情會商,建立學情台帳,不定時召開班教導會,共同探討每位學生下一步進行分流工作可能採取的最佳措施和辦法。班主任做好記錄,然後共同制定出每位學生的具體可行的分流方案。

二、領導包靠,齊抓共管

教管辦成員和學校校委會成員分別包靠到班級,一名教管辦成員和一名學校校委會成員包靠一個班級。每位畢業班任課教師包靠到學生,共同協助班主任做好本班的職高分流宣傳、動員、家訪等工作。

三、制定製度,獎優罰劣

我們實行了日報告制度,對各班進展情況一天一調度。學校還制定了職高分流管理辦法及獎懲政策,以更好地調動廣大教師的積極性。

四、宣講發動,各個擊破

我們一開始就形成了濃厚的“我要上職高”的氛圍,各班主任收集以往職高學生的成功案例進行介紹,以身邊最現實的例子,剔除學生錯誤認識;教會學生如何與家長溝通,使家長認識、接受職業教育,愉快地幫孩子做出正確選擇。

五、排查摸底,分類“擊破”。

對於學生自身不願意的學生,各班通過主題班會,班主任單獨談話、任課教師個別談心,請職高優秀學生談感受等形式,讓學生認識到考學不是唯一的人生之路,上職高大有作為,讓那些舉棋不定的學生堅定上職高的信念,強化工作的針對性。

六、進村入戶,動員家長。

我們採取電話聯繫,邀請家長到學校面對面座談、觀看宣傳影片、發放宣傳資料、帶家長一起到職高參觀等方式,感化學生家長,促使其改變觀念。對於家長不到校的,學校統一派車,校乾、班主任、任課教師一起上門家訪動員,有時還想方設法找到有些學生的親屬和朋友來幫助做工作,有時還和村委取得聯繫,幫助我們做思想轉化工作。

在今後的工作中我們將再接再厲,總結經驗,力爭為職高輸送更多的學生。

職校期末總結 篇2

秋去冬來,一晃眼,一個學期即將結束。為了全面總結語文組教研工作,提升教學質量。某月某日上午,四川天府新區白沙國小全體語文老師齊聚大會議室開展了20__——20__學年上期語文教研組期末總結展示活動。本次活動賈文群校長、教務處葉之軍主任、德育處彭立芬主任、學科大組長樊明霞老師和全體語文教師參與,由教務處助理周文慧老師主持。

活動開始,每個教研組從教學教研情況、小專題研究、取得的成績、以及教研組存在的問題和下期的打算等幾個方面做了細緻的展示總結。在各個教研組總結中,大家互相學習,吸取優秀的經驗,讓學校語文教研組的教研能力更強。

各個教研組展示完後,學科大組長樊明霞老師點評:每個教研組都各具特色,同時也給各教研組一些建議:1、教研時應重點研討教材教學的重難點,聚焦重難點提高課堂效率,其次作業設計針對不同的板塊從基礎知識、閱讀、習作等方面分層。2、在匯報形式上除日常工作以外還應該多呈現教研組的成功之處。

之後德育處彭主任總結:所有的教研組工作用一個“實”字來概括:工作務實、目標落實、過程紮實、結果豐實;同時要求各教研組之間相互學習。

最後賈文群校長給全體教研組提出建議:在平時的教學中要注意過程性資料的收集以便於總結匯報,各個教研組都要有成果意識、團隊意識,依靠團體的力量才能使我們整個語文教研團隊走的更紮實更長遠。

回頭看,豐收的碩果在,遺憾不足也有。相信在全體語文組在總結經驗後,四川天府新區白沙國小的老師們將繼續高揚風帆,肩扛教育之責,走穩走好教書育人之路,讓學生也讓自己都變得越來越好。

職校期末總結 篇3

(1)程式設計語言

機器語言: 由0、1代碼構成,不需翻譯就可直接執行其程式。

彙編語言: 機器指令助記符(偽代碼)形式,彙編後才可執行其程式。

高級程式設計語言: 類自然語言和數學公式形式

(2) 基本術語

源程式(Source Program):用源語言寫的程式。源語言可以是彙編語言,也可以是高級程

序設計語言。

目標程式(Target Program) :也稱為“結果程式”,是源程式經翻譯程式加工以後所生成

的程式。目標程式可以用機器語言表示,也可以用彙編語言或其它中間語言表示。

翻譯程式(Translating Program):是指把一個源程式翻譯成邏輯上等價的目標程式的程式。

源程式為其輸入,目標程式為其輸出。

彙編程式(Assembler):是指把一個彙編語言寫的源程式轉換成等價的機器語言表示的目

標程式的翻譯程式。

編譯程式(Compiler):若源程式是用高級程式設計語言所寫,經翻譯程式加工生成目標程

序,則該翻譯程式就稱為“編譯程式”,也可稱為編譯器。

解釋程式:是高級語言翻譯程式的一種,他將源語言書寫的源程式作為輸入,解釋一句

後就提交計算機執行一句,並不形成目標程式,就像外語翻譯中的“口譯”一樣,不產生全文的翻譯文本。

運行系統(Running System):目標程式執行時,需要有一些子程式(如一些連線裝配程式

及一些連線庫等)配合進行工作,由這些子程式組成的一個子程式庫稱為運行系統。 編譯系統(Compiling System):編譯程式和運行系統合稱編譯系統。

(3) 程式的翻譯

除機器語言程式外,用其它語言書寫的程式都必須經過翻譯才能被計算機識別。這一過

程由翻譯程式來完成。

編譯方式是一種分階段進行的方式,包括翻譯和運行兩部分。

前一階段:翻譯

後一階段:運行,由運行系統配合完成。

(4) 過程

1、詞法分析階段

這個階段的任務是從左到右一個字元一個字元地讀入源程式,對構成源程式的字元流進行掃描和分解,從而識別出一個個單詞(也稱單詞符號或符號TOKEN)。

某源程式片斷如下:

begin var sum, first, count: real; sum:=first+count*10 end.

保留字 begin var real end

標識符 sumfirstcountsumfirstcount

界符 .

逗號,逗號,冒號:分號;加號+乘號*賦值號 :=整數10 10

2、語法分析階段

是編譯過程的第二個階段。語法分析的任務是在詞法分析的基礎上將單詞序列分解成各類語法短語,如“程式”,“語句”,“表達式”等等。一般這種語法短語,也稱語法單位,或語法成分,或語法範疇。

語法分析所依據的是語言的語法規則,即描述程式結構的規則。通過語法分析確定整個輸入串是否構成一個語法上正確的程式。

3、語義分析階段

依據語言的語義規則,對語法分析得到的語法結構分析其含義以及應進行的運算,審查源程式中有無語義錯誤,為代碼生成階段收集類型信息。

4、中間代碼生成

在進行了上述的語法分析和語義分析階段的工作之後,有的編譯程式將源程式轉變成一種內部表示形式,這種內部表示形式叫做中間代碼。

所謂“中間代碼”是一種結構簡單,含義明確的記號系統,這種記號系統可以設計為多種多樣的形式。

重要的設計原則:一是容易生成;二是容易將它翻譯成目標代碼。

5、代碼最佳化

任務:對前階段產生的中間代碼系列進行變換或改造。目的是使生成的目標代碼更高效,即省時間省空間。例如上例四個四元式可最佳化為下面兩個四元式。

6、目標代碼生成

任務:將中間代碼變換成特定機器上的絕對指令代碼或可重定位的指令代碼或彙編指令代碼。它的工作與硬體系統結構和指令含義有關。

7、表格管理

編譯過程中源程式的各種信息被保留在種種不同的表格里,編譯各階段的工作都涉及到構造、查找或更新有關的表格,因此需要有表格管理的工作;

8、出錯處理

如果編譯過程中發現源程式有錯誤,編譯程度應報告錯誤的性質和錯誤發生的地點,並且將錯誤所造成的影響限制在儘可能小的範圍內,使得源程式的其餘部分能繼續被編譯下去,有些編譯程式還能自動校正錯誤,這些工作稱之為出錯處理。

(5) 前端與後端

參考上面的圖,目的是為了在多種源語言和多種目標語言的開發過程中,可以靈活搭配組合,消除重複開發的工作量,提高編譯系統的開發效率。

(6) 遍

所謂遍,是對源程式或源程式的中間形式從頭到尾掃視並完成規定任務的過程。

每一遍掃視可完成一個階段或多個階段的功能。

一遍的編譯程式:以語法分析程式為核心 。

多遍掃描的優點:

可以減少記憶體容量的需求,分遍後,以遍為單位分別調用編譯的各個程式,各遍程式可以相互覆蓋。

可使各遍的編譯程式相互獨立,結構清晰。

能夠進行充分最佳化,產生高質量的目標程式。

可將編譯程式分為前端和後端,有利於編譯程式的移植。

多遍掃描的缺點

每遍都要讀符號、送符號,增加了許多重複性的工作,降低編譯效率。

(7) 程式設計語言范型(從支持的計算模式)

1. 強制(命令)式語言:是面向動作的,即一個計算過程看做是一系列動作,其動作是命令驅動,以語言形式表示。

也稱過程式語言,如C,FORTRAN等;

2. 函式式語言:注重程式表示的功能

也稱套用式語言,如ML和LISP等;

3. 基於規則的語言:檢查一定的使能條件,滿足時執行動作

也稱邏輯程式設計語言,如PROLOG。

4. 面向對象語言:提供抽象數據類型,支持封裝性、繼承性和多態性。

如C++和Java等。

(1) 符號和符號串

1、 字母表:元素的有窮非空集合。

2、 符號串:由字母表中的符號組成的任何有窮序列。

3、 符號串的頭尾,固有頭和固有尾:如果z=xy是一符號串,那么x是z的頭,y是z

的尾,如果x是非空的,那么y是固有尾;同樣如果y非空,那么x是固有頭。 如:設z=abc,那么z的頭是,a, ab, abc, 除abc外,其它都是固有頭;z的尾是, c, bc, abc, z的固有尾是, c, bc。

4、 符號串的運算

(1)符號串的連線:設x和y是符號串,x和y的連線xy是把y的符號寫在x的符號後得的符號串。

如:x=ST, y=abu, 則xy=STabu顯然有x=x=x。

(2)符號串的方冪:設x是符號串,把x自身連線n次得x的幾次方冪xn。

如:設x=ab則x0=x1=abx2=ababx3=ababab

(3)符號串集合的乘積:設A和B為符號串集合,則A和B的乘積定義為AB={xy|xA且yB}

如:a={a, b}, B={00, 11} 則AB={a00, a11, b00, b11} 顯然:A=A=A

(4)符號串集合的方冪:設A為符號串集,則A的n次方冪An定義為:An=AA……A=AAn-1=An-1A

(5)符號串集合的正閉包A+:A+=A1 U A2 U … U An U …

(6)符號串集合的閉包A*:A*=A0 U A+ = U A+

如:設有正字母表={0,1} 則*=0 U 1 U 2 U … U n U …={, 0, 1, 00,01, 10, 11, 000, 001,……}

(2) 文法

文法G定義為四元組(VN ,VT,P,S)其中:

(1)VN 為非終結符號集

非終結符號表示一個語言短語(或語法成分、語法單位)。 如 程式、語句、表達式等。一般用大寫字母或用〈 〉括起表示非終結符號。

(2)VT 為終結符號集

終結符號:組成語言的基本符號。是文法中不屬於非終結符號集合的符號。一般用小寫字母或不帶〈 〉的符號表示。如程式設計語言的單詞符號。

設V=VN U VT,稱V為文法G的字母表。

(3)P 為產生式(也稱規則)的集合。

產生式的形式:→或∷=,其中∈V+,∈V*

(4)S 稱作識別符號或開始符號,是一個非終結符號。

一般表示此文法定義的最大語法短語,至少要在一條產生式 中作為左部出現。 句型、句子的定義

設G[S]是一文法,如果符號串x是從識別符號推導出來的,即有S, 則稱x是文法G[S]的句型。

若x僅由終結符號組成,即S, xV T ,則稱x為G[S]的句子。

句型:在一棵樹生長過程的任何時刻,所有那些端末結點自左至右的排列,就是一個句型。

語言的定義:文法G產生的語言記為L(G),它是文法G產生的全部句子的集合。 文法等價定義:若L(G1)=L(G2)則稱文法G1和G2是等價的。

(3) 文法的類型 N.Chomsky

0型文法:定義0型語言,對應Turing機;

1型文法:定義1型語言,對應線性限界自動機;箭頭後面的要比前面的長或相等 2型文法:定義2型語言,對應非確定下推自動機;箭頭前面的是非終結符,後面是串 3型文法:定義3型語言,對應有限自動機。非終結符可以推出一個終結符或一個終結符和一個非終結符

最右推導也稱為規範推導,所得句型稱為規範句型。

如果一個文法存在某個句型對應兩棵不同的語法樹,則說這個文法是二義的。或者說,若一個文法中存在某個句型,它有兩個不同的最左(最右)推導,則這個文法是二義的。

上下文無關文法是否具有二義性是不可判定的。

但有些特殊的2型文法[例如LL(1)、LR(0)、LR(1)等文法]是無二義性的。 一個文法兼有左遞歸和右遞歸是導致二義性的常見原因。

排除文法二義性通常有兩種方法:

(1)在語義上加些限制

(2)重新構造一個無二義性的文法

(4) 句型的分析

句型的分析:就是識別一個符號串是否為某文法的句型。是某個推導的構造過程。 分析方法分兩大類:自上而下分析法和自下而上分析法推導與歸約,最右推導是規範推導,逆過程為規範規約

若S*A+(由A+得)則稱是句型相對於非終結符A的短語。

若S*A(由A→得)則稱是句型相對於A→的直接短語(也稱簡單短語)。 一個句型的最左直接短語稱為該句型的句柄。

一棵子樹(至少要有父子兩代)的所有端末結點自左至右排列起來形成相對於子樹根的短語。若子樹只有父子兩代,則得到直接短語。

(5) 有關文法

(1)有害規則 文法中含形如U→U的產生式。

它對描述語言沒有必要,且會引起文法的二義性。

(2)多餘規則 文法中任何一個句子的推導都用不到的規則。

(3)無用規則 文法中含形如U→V的產生式,即單產生式。

為保證文法G的任一非終結符A在句子推導中出現,必須滿足如下兩個條件:

(1)A必須在某句型中出現,A。

(2) 必須能夠從A推導出終結符號串t。

有關文法的化簡和改造,包括以下幾項工作:

(1)無用符號和無用產生式的刪除。

(2) -產生式的消除。

(3)單產生式的消除。

(4)左遞歸的消除。

(1) 詞法分析輸出

單詞符號(TOKEN) 是一個程式設計語言的基本語法符號。程式設計語言的單詞符號一般可分成下列5種:

1.基本字,也稱關鍵字,如PASCAL語言中的begin,end,if,while和var等。

2.標識符,用來表示各種名字,如常量名、變數名和過程名等。

3.常數,各種類型的常數,如25,3.1415,TRUE和"ABC"等。

4.運算符,如+,*,<= 等。

5.界符,如逗點,分號,括弧等。

詞法分析程式所輸出的單詞符號常常採用下二元式表示:(單詞種別,單詞自身的值) 可用整數碼或助記符等表示。

(2) 單詞的描述工具

程式設計語言中的單詞(TOKEN)是基本語法符號。單詞符號的語法可以用有效的工具加以描述。

正規式和它所表示的正規集的遞歸定義如下。設字母表為∑,輔助字母表∑ ={ |, ·, *, (, ) }

定義(正規式和它所表示的正規集):

設字母表為Σ,輔助字母表Σ`={Φ,ε,|,·,*,(, }。

② ε和Φ都是Σ上的正規式,它們所表示的正規集分別為{ε}和{ };

② 任何a∈Σ,a是Σ上的一個正規式,它所表示的正規集為{a};

③ 假定e1和e2都是Σ上的正規式,它們所表示的正規集分別為L(e1)和L(e2),那么,(e1), e1|e2, e1·e2, e1*也都是正規式,它們所表示的正規集分別為L(e1), L(e1)∪L(e2), L(e1)L(e2)和(L(e1))*。

④ 僅由有限次使用上述三步驟而定義的表達式才是Σ上的正規式,僅由這些正規式所表示的字集才是Σ上的正規集。

(3) 有窮自動機

有窮自動機(也稱有限自動機)作為一種識別裝置,它能準確地識別正規集,即識別正規文法所定義的語言和正規式所表示的集合,引入有窮自動機這個理論,正是為詞法分析程